原文:Wcf:可配置的服务调用方式

添加wcf服务引用时,vs.net本来就会帮我们在app.config web.config里生成各种配置,这没啥好研究的,但本文谈到的配置并不是这个。先看下面的图: 通常,如果采用.NET的WCF技术来架构SOA风格的应用,我们会把项目做一些基本的分层,如上图: . contract层:通常定义服务的接口 即服务契约ServiceContract,指明该服务提供了哪些方法可供外部调用 以及接口方 ...

2013-10-16 16:06 0 2971 推荐指数:

查看详情

调用WCF服务的几种方式

首先发布了一个名为PersonService的WCF服务服务契约如下: Contract 第一种调用WCF服务方式是添加服务引用。新建一个控制台项目,并在引用处右键选择添加服务引用。输入服务的地址,如下图所示 ...

Sat Jun 27 16:39:00 CST 2020 0 559
Post方式调用wcf服务

我们平常在PC端调用WCF服务,只要知道WCF服务的地址,客户端直接添加引用服务就可以使用了,殊不知还有其他方式,其实,我们也可以 通过HTTP POST的方式调用WCF服务,这样就不用添加引用了,在手机移动端开发后台服务,都是通过Post的形式调用WCF服务,当然,这种方式在PC ...

Sat Aug 02 19:27:00 CST 2014 2 9651
Post方式调用wcf服务

我们平常在PC端调用WCF服务,只要知道WCF服务的地址,客户端直接添加引用服务就可以使用了,殊不知还有其他方式,其实,我们也可以 通过HTTP POST的方式调用WCF服务,这样就不用添加引用了,在手机移动端开发后台服务,都是通过Post的形式调用WCF服务,当然,这种方式在PC也可以使 ...

Tue Oct 17 04:47:00 CST 2017 0 2130
完全使用接口方式调用WCF 服务

客户端调用WCF服务可以通过添加服务引用的方式添加,这种方式使用起来比较简单,适合小项目使用。服务端与服务端的耦合较深,而且添加服务引用的方式生成一大堆臃肿的文件。本例探讨一种使用接口的方式使用WCF服务,克服通过服务引用方式产生的弊端。同时希望抛砖引玉,探讨更好的方式使用WCF。 1. 架构 ...

Mon Nov 28 20:28:00 CST 2016 0 1945
WCF服务的建立以及调用

WCF对我来说既陌生又熟悉,陌生是因为没怎么接触过,熟悉是听得太多,今天抽出点时间看了一下WCF,并且自己也写了一WCF的小程序以及调用WCF。步骤为: 1.创建一个解决方案WCF,和一个控制台项目WCFTestService(这就就是WCF服务) 2.配置WCF服务的App.Config ...

Thu Jun 30 23:00:00 CST 2016 0 2579
SilverLight通过Net.TCP(NetTCPBinding)方式调用WCF服务

在SilverLight中通过标准的BasicHttpBinding来调用WCF服务是非常容易的, 只要通过VS的添加服务引用功能添加一下就直接能用了, 但是通过net.tcp绑定来调用则相当麻烦. 一. 创建解决方案 首先在VS中创建一个新的SilverLight项目, 将项目 ...

Fri Dec 28 07:56:00 CST 2012 5 3978
WCF配置后支持通过URL进行http方式调用

最近遇到一个小型项目,主要就是通过手机写入NFC信息,思考许久后决定就写一个简单的CS程序来搞定这个问题,可是当涉及到手机和PC通信的时候首先考虑到的就是IIS,同时因为数据库是SQLite,思前想后感觉IIS有点大材小用了,最后决定采用WinForm作为WCF的宿主的方式来提供接口进行数据交互 ...

Tue Jan 26 18:55:00 CST 2016 0 7554
JQuery调用WCF服务

一:创建一个wcf服务项目 服务可以使用WebHttpBinding以及WebGet或者WebInvoke属性来暴露。这些属性每一个都确定HTTP动作、消息格式以及需要暴露给一个操作的消息体形式 ①WebGet属性使用GET动词暴露操作。GET相对于其他HTTP动作有重要 ...

Sat Apr 29 00:45:00 CST 2017 0 1388
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M